--bot-script executes JavaScript in a privileged, non-extension context where the chrome.debugger API is available. This provides:
- No framework dependencies: pure Chrome DevTools Protocol access for fingerprint protection
- Earlier intervention: execute before page navigation to establish privacy protections
- Privileged context: full
chrome.debuggerAPI access - Isolated execution: framework artifacts do not appear in page context, maintaining fingerprint protection

chrome.exe --bot-profile="C:\\absolute\\path\\to\\profile.enc" --bot-script="cloudflare-turnstile.js"Because scripts run in a privileged context, you have access to:
chrome.debugger- Full Chrome DevTools Protocol accesschrome.runtime- Runtime APIs- Standard browser APIs (console, setTimeout, etc.)
- Error handling: always check
chrome.runtime.lastError - Target management: track active targets to avoid duplicates
- Resource cleanup: detach from the debugger when done
- Timing control: use appropriate delays between actions
